Java Engineer

4 semanas atrás


Fortaleza, Brasil AgileEngine Tempo inteiro
Overview

We are looking for a Senior Java Engineer with a strong foundation in computer science and passion for solving complex problems through high-quality code. You will work in a fast-paced environment alongside experienced developers to architect, build, and evolve the next generation of our data synchronization platform. You’ll be part of an agile, cross-functional team, participating in all stages of product development: from concept and architecture to release and ongoing iteration. Your work will directly impact how companies manage, automate, and unify their customer data.

Responsibilities
  • Develop world-class, highly performant features for the next generation synchronization platform in a fast-paced environment;
  • Work closely with other developers and engineers to develop functionality collaboratively and iteratively;
  • Write unit and functional automation tests as well as perform code reviews to ensure high-quality code standards;
  • Troubleshoot and apply appropriate bug fixes for production issues with quick turnaround times;
  • Design and implement data processing pipelines that normalize, validate, and transform data from multiple sources.
Must Haves
  • 5+ years of experience building back-end systems using Java in production;
  • Proficiency with the Spring Framework (Spring Boot, Dependency Injection);
  • Deep knowledge of core data structures (arrays, linked lists, sets, maps, stacks, queues, graphs, trees) and algorithms, with the ability to analyze time/space complexity and solve problems efficiently;
  • Practical knowledge of time and space complexity, trade-offs, and optimization;
  • Demonstrated experience applying these concepts in real-world systems and/or coding challenges;
  • Interview process emphasizes algorithmic problem-solving, data structures, and complexity analysis with system design and Java/Spring discussions;
  • Excellent problem-solving skills and hands-on coding proficiency;
  • Exposure to unit testing with frameworks such as JUnit and Mockito;
  • Experience with databases like PostgreSQL, MySQL, MongoDB (preferably);
  • Knowledge of RESTful APIs and version control using Git/GitHub;
  • Excellent written and verbal communication skills;
  • Self-motivated, with strong sense of ownership and problem-solving drive;
  • A passion for delightful user experiences and attention to detail;
  • Background in data engineering or ETL/ELT processes;
  • Upper-intermediate English level.
Nice to Have
  • Experience with Python;
  • Experience with cloud platforms (GCP services like Kubernetes, BigQuery, Pub/Sub);
  • Experience with multi-tenant architecture, event-driven systems, or message queues;
  • Knowledge of event-driven architectures and message queues;
  • Proactive, self-starter attitude for troubleshooting and problem solving;
  • Experience working in an Agile environment;
  • Strong communication skills for interpersonal interactions and presenting to a group;
  • Self-awareness and a desire to continually improve.
Perks and Benefits
  • Professional growth: Mentorship, TechTalks, and personalized growth roadmaps.
  • Competitive compensation: USD-based compensation with budgets for education, fitness, and team activities.
  • A selection of exciting projects: Modern solutions development for Fortune 500 enterprises and leading product brands.
  • Flextime: Flexible schedule with options to work from home or in the office.
Seniority level
  • Mid-Senior level
Employment type
  • Full-time
Job function
  • IT Services and IT Consulting

Referrals increase your chances of interviewing at AgileEngine.

#J-18808-Ljbffr
  • Fullstack Java Engineer

    4 semanas atrás


    Fortaleza, Brasil Nearsure Tempo inteiro

    Overview Fullstack Java Engineer - Work from home at Nearsure. This role involves architecting and building features across the stack, with emphasis on responsive, intuitive web applications that integrate with a modern microservices ecosystem. What you’ll do Develop responsive, accessible UIs using React and TypeScript, collaborating with design and...


  • Fortaleza, Brasil Ascendion Tempo inteiro

    About Ascendion Ascendion is a full-service digital engineering solutions company. We make and manage software platforms and products that power growth and deliver captivating experiences to consumers and employees. Our engineering, cloud, data, experience design, and talent solution capabilities accelerate transformation and impact for enterprise clients....

  • Desenvolvedor Java

    1 dia atrás


    Fortaleza, Brasil Gft Technologies Brasil Tempo inteiro

    O que buscamos:Desenvolvedor(a) Backend Java com sólida experiência em construção de APIs, cloud computing (GCP) e práticas modernas de desenvolvimento.Atuará na criação de soluções escaláveis e resilientes, com forte integração entre sistemas e foco em qualidade e performance.Responsabilidades:Desenvolver e manter aplicações backend...

  • Lead engineer

    1 semana atrás


    Fortaleza, Brasil VMetrix Tempo inteiro

    Quem Somos:A VMetrix é uma fintech que está mudando as regras do jogo no setor financeiro com sua solução Saa S para a gestão de portfólios de investimento, risco e tesouraria. Nossa tecnologia e proposta de valor disruptiva permitem que instituições financeiras implementem uma plataforma de classe mundial Front to Back to Risk em meses, em vez de...

  • Lead engineer

    3 semanas atrás


    Fortaleza, Brasil VMetrix Tempo inteiro

    Quem Somos: A VMetrix é uma fintech que está mudando as regras do jogo no setor financeiro com sua solução Saa S para a gestão de portfólios de investimento, risco e tesouraria. Nossa tecnologia e proposta de valor disruptiva permitem que instituições financeiras implementem uma plataforma de classe mundial Front to Back to Risk em meses, em vez de...

  • Lead Engineer

    3 semanas atrás


    Fortaleza, Brasil VMetrix Tempo inteiro

    Quem Somos: A VMetrix é uma fintech que está mudando as regras do jogo no setor financeiro com sua solução SaaS para a gestão de portfólios de investimento, risco e tesouraria. Nossa tecnologia e proposta de valor disruptiva permitem que instituições financeiras implementem uma plataforma de classe mundial Front to Back to Risk em meses, em vez de...

  • Lead Engineer

    3 semanas atrás


    Fortaleza, Brasil VMetrix Tempo inteiro

    Quem Somos: A VMetrix é uma fintech que está mudando as regras do jogo no setor financeiro com sua solução SaaS para a gestão de portfólios de investimento, risco e tesouraria. Nossa tecnologia e proposta de valor disruptiva permitem que instituições financeiras implementem uma plataforma de classe mundial Front to Back to Risk em meses, em vez de...


  • Fortaleza, Brasil Netvagas Tempo inteiro

    Join to apply for the Desenvolvedor a java fullstack pleno fortaleza ce role at Netvagas1 week ago Be among the first 25 applicantsJoin to apply for the Desenvolvedor a java fullstack pleno fortaleza ce role at NetvagasGet AI-powered advice on this job and more exclusive features.Somos a Unitech, uma empresa brasileira com sede em Fortaleza, que atua em todo...

  • Lead Engineer

    3 semanas atrás


    Fortaleza, Brasil VMetrix Tempo inteiro

    Quem Somos:A VMetrix é uma fintech que está mudando as regras do jogo no setor financeiro com sua solução SaaS para a gestão de portfólios de investimento, risco e tesouraria. Nossa tecnologia e proposta de valor disruptiva permitem que instituições financeiras implementem uma plataforma de classe mundial Front to Back to Risk em meses, em vez de...

  • Lead Engineer

    3 semanas atrás


    Fortaleza, Ceará, Brasil VMetrix Tempo inteiro

    Quem Somos:A VMetrix é uma fintech que está mudando as regras do jogo no setor financeiro com sua solução SaaS para a gestão de portfólios de investimento, risco e tesouraria. Nossa tecnologia e proposta de valor disruptiva permitem que instituições financeiras implementem uma plataforma de classe mundial Front to Back to Risk em meses, em vez de...